Alert: GridSmith puzzle generation stalled

The crossword generator hasn't produced a valid grid in 15 minutes. Usually this means the word-list loader choked on a malformed dictionary update, or the backtracking solver hit a pathological theme constraint. Check the latest merged word-list PR first — that's the culprit nine times out of ten. Triage steps are documented here.

wiki page, kahog-hahig: https://vault.zemvargrid.internal/display/deploy/repo/settings/merge_requests/job/settings/6f3b933774dbc5320a4daa18

Subject: Gateway rate-limit cut-over — done!

Hey — quick recap before you review the follow-up PR. We switched Meridian Gateway from per-instance counters to the shared token-bucket backend last night. Internal callers now share one budget per team instead of per service, so a few noisy clients got throttled this morning (expected). Burst allowances are more generous to compensate. For context while reviewing, here's what the gateway is running with right now.

service settings:
ralael:
  pin: 7453
  tenant: zorath
  seal: seal_087806e4
  metrics_host: metrics.ralael.paliqworks.example
  standby_team: fraath
  escalation: praok-istiel
  nonce: 10e083

All trace-propagation changes in the Lanternfall mesh require approval before merge. This covers span headers, sampling rules, and anything touching the Quillgate collector. Contractors: do not modify trace IDs in transit; downstream services at Verrow Systems depend on them for billing reconciliation. Submit your change, attach a trace diff from the staging mesh, and wait for sign-off. Typical turnaround is one business day. Escalations go through the platform channel. Final approval authority for all tracing changes rests with one person.

signatory, hahop-kajeg: Giliel Caswyn

Handover note for Priya covering Tomas's leave. The score sheets from the Ashgrove Regional Chess Final are in the grey folder on the middle shelf, sorted by board number. The arbiter from the Velmont Chess League needs the originals back before Thursday to certify results. Do not photocopy them — the league wants originals only, untouched. A courier from Quickhart is booked for Wednesday at noon. When the courier arrives, apply the hand-over instruction that follows.

dispatch memo: the sorius tamius courier leaves the praeth ledger at gate 4873 under passcode 928014